#3b9820 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3b9820 is composed of 23.1% red, 59.6% green and 12.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 61.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 78.9% yellow and 40.4% black. It has a hue angle of 106.5 degrees, a saturation of 65.2% and a lightness of 36.1%. #3b9820 color hex could be obtained by blending #76ff40 with #003100.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

#3b9820 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3b9820 has RGB values of R:59, G:152, B:32 and CMYK values of C:0.61, M:0, Y:0.79,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 3905568.
